How they compare
Africa currently reports 1.04 million 1000 No against 116,333 1000 No in Ethiopia, a difference of 922,307 1000 No.
That makes Africa's figure about 8.9 times Ethiopia's.
Across all 58 years both countries report, Africa has been ahead every year.
Africa ranks 4th and Ethiopia ranks 6th of 29 groups.
Africa has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Africa | Ethiopia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 491,188 1000 No | 50,834 1000 No | 440,354 1000 No | Africa |
| 2000s | 579,219 1000 No | 63,870 1000 No | 515,349 1000 No | Africa |
| 2010s | 696,582 1000 No | 79,652 1000 No | 616,931 1000 No | Africa |
| 2020s | 817,724 1000 No | 94,796 1000 No | 722,928 1000 No | Africa |
| 2030s | 924,578 1000 No | 106,856 1000 No | 817,721 1000 No | Africa |
| 2040s | 1.01 million 1000 No | 114,263 1000 No | 892,561 1000 No | Africa |
| 2050s | 1.04 million 1000 No | 116,333 1000 No | 922,307 1000 No | Africa |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The FAOSTAT Population module contains time series data on population, by sex and urban/rural. The series consist of both estimates and projections for different periods as available from the original sources, namely: 1. Population data refers to the World Population Prospects: The 2024 Revision from the UN Population Division. 2. Urban/rural population data refers to the World Urbanization Prospects: The 2018 Revision from the UN Population Division.
